    Now, onto the fluff!

    Craftworld Asta'ielle is a Craftworld that was presumed lost in The Fall, however, they have simply been staying out of the way of the galaxy's affairs, until now. A Dark Eldar Prince has caught their attention by messing around with technology that he shouldn't, he has been 'turning off' stars which has been attracting undesirable eyes. The Harlequins belonging to the Masque of Veiled Stars have alerted the ancient warriors of the Prince's dark intent, and now they have mobilised to all out war. Typically a Craftworld devoted to the use of Vaul's divine engines, their tactics usually involve ranged strikes before Wind Riders sweep in to clean up. Autarch Amonthryr is seemingly the defacto leader of the Craftworld, advised by the various Exarchs and Seer Councils that make up the leadership. Prince Yurevan Soulspear shall be executed.The Craftworld rides to war in silvered plate, and through crimson eyes they obliterate their foes.
    Their Craftworld name and rune corresponds to the "Star Forge", an ancient artifact from Vaul himself that the Craftworld is said to guard.
